Choose based on who you are.
Mid-size and large nonprofits running international online fundraising that want to maximize donation conversion with modern wallets, local payment rails, and multi-currency checkout.
- ✓Conversion-optimized donation checkout adapted from e-commerce best practices.
- ✓Broad payment support: cards, Apple Pay, Google Pay, PayPal, Venmo, bank debits, and cryptocurrency.
- ✓International, multi-currency checkout with local bank-debit rails (SEPA, BACS, BECS, iDEAL).
- ✓Used by large global nonprofits, signalling enterprise-grade reliability.
German nonprofits and associations that want to collect donations and tap an additional passive income stream through the linked Gooding charity-shopping service.
- ✓Operated by a Stuttgart-based nonprofit limited company (Givio gGmbH).
- ✓Donation collection combined with the Gooding charity-shopping channel for passive, shopping-based giving.
- ✓Payments handled by established partners including Stripe, PayPal, and the Bank für Sozialwirtschaft.
- ✓Focus on transparent, secure donation handling for German nonprofits.
